A friend suggested to see if BIOS needed an update and to update BIOS. I checked and it needed an update and so far it hasn't crashed/given me a blue screen error and some other problems I had recently are now fixed. I am hoping that fixed it and i just had a old version of BIOS. If it happens again ill let you know.

everything has been working perfectly so far and i went into bios and my RAM is running at 1.212 V. Should i bump it up?

If you aren't getting any blue screens, I wouldn't change it. But if they start happening again I'd try bumping the RAM up to 1.35 V.
